SANDWICH BOTS IN MEV MAXIMIZING REVENUE

Sandwich Bots in MEV Maximizing Revenue

Sandwich Bots in MEV Maximizing Revenue

Blog Article

On the planet of decentralized finance (**DeFi**), **Maximal Extractable Benefit (MEV)** happens to be one of the most mentioned and controversial topics. MEV refers back to the skill of community individuals, like miners, validators, or bots, to revenue by managing the get and inclusion of transactions in the block. Amid the assorted kinds of MEV methods, one of the most infamous will be the **sandwich bot**, which can be made use of to take advantage of price tag actions and improve earnings in decentralized exchanges (**DEXs**).

In this article, we’ll explore how sandwich bots do the job in MEV, how they optimize earnings, and also the moral and functional implications of making use of them in DeFi trading.

---

### What's a Sandwich Bot?

A **sandwich bot** is really a kind of automatic trading bot that executes a method often called "sandwiching." This strategy requires benefit of pending transactions within a blockchain’s mempool (the Area the place unconfirmed transactions are stored). The goal of the sandwich bot is to put two trades around a significant trade to take advantage of cost actions induced by that transaction.

Here’s how it really works:
1. **Entrance-Managing**: The bot detects a sizable pending trade that should very likely move the cost of a token. It spots its individual obtain get before the massive trade is verified, securing the token at a lower cost.

2. **Again-Managing**: As soon as the large trade goes through and pushes the cost of the token up, the bot quickly sells the token at a higher selling price, profiting from the price raise.

By sandwiching the large trade with its have buy and provide orders, the bot exploits the value slippage because of the big transaction, permitting it to gain without having having considerable sector hazards.

---

### How can Sandwich Bots Function?

To know how a sandwich bot operates while in the MEV ecosystem, Enable’s break down the procedure into crucial ways:

#### 1. **Mempool Checking**

The sandwich bot continuously scans the mempool for unconfirmed transactions, exclusively looking for huge invest in or sell orders on decentralized exchanges like Uniswap, SushiSwap, or PancakeSwap. These orders generally cause important **rate slippage** as a result of dimensions of the trade, generating a possibility to the bot to use.

#### two. **Transaction Front-Managing**

As soon as the bot identifies a sizable transaction, it speedily sites a **entrance-managing get**. This can be a purchase order for the token that can be afflicted by the large trade. The bot generally increases the **gas price** for its transaction to be certain it's mined just before the first trade, thereby shopping for the token at the current (decreased) selling price before the value moves.

#### 3. **Transaction Back again-Jogging**

Following the large trade is confirmed, the cost of the token rises because of the buying strain. The sandwich bot then executes a **again-running order**, advertising the tokens it just purchased at the next price, capturing the worth distinction.

#### Illustration of a Sandwich Assault:

- A consumer hopes to obtain a hundred tokens of **XYZ** on Uniswap.
- The sandwich bot detects this significant purchase get in the mempool.
- The bot places its very own buy get ahead of the person’s transaction, getting **XYZ** tokens at the current price.
- The consumer’s transaction goes through, increasing the price of **XYZ** because of the dimensions from the trade.
- The bot quickly sells its **XYZ** tokens at the upper rate, producing a financial gain on the worth variance.

---

### Maximizing Gains with Sandwich Bots

Sandwich bots are designed to maximize profits by executing trades swiftly and competently. Here are some of The true secret elements that make it possible for these bots to succeed:

#### one. **Velocity and Automation**

Sandwich bots work at lightning velocity, checking the mempool 24/seven and executing trades once financially rewarding opportunities crop up. They are really absolutely automatic, indicating they can respond to marketplace circumstances far more rapidly than the usual human trader ever could. This gives them an important gain in securing revenue from small-lived price tag movements.

#### 2. **Gas Charge Manipulation**

One of many significant aspects of a sandwich bot’s results is its skill to control gas charges. By shelling out bigger gasoline costs, the bot can prioritize its transactions more than Other people, ensuring that its entrance-managing trade is verified before the big transaction it is actually concentrating on. After the price tag adjustments, the bot executes its back-running trade, capturing the income.

#### 3. **Concentrating on Value Slippage**

Sandwich bots exclusively target significant trades that result in important **cost slippage**. Price tag slippage occurs in the event the execution price of a trade is different with the anticipated price because of the trade’s measurement or deficiency of liquidity. Sandwich bots exploit this slippage to purchase small and provide higher, making a take advantage of the market imbalance.

---

### Dangers and Worries of Sandwich Bots

Whilst sandwich bots may be remarkably profitable, they feature various threats and issues that traders and developers have to think about:

#### one. **Opposition**

The DeFi House is full of other bots and traders trying to capitalize on the exact same possibilities. Many bots may contend to front-operate a similar transaction, which might generate up fuel expenses and decrease profitability. The opportunity to optimize gasoline costs and pace results in being vital in being forward with the Opposition.

#### two. **Unstable Industry Circumstances**

If the market activities important volatility, the token’s cost may not shift during the anticipated course after the massive transaction is verified. In this kind of scenarios, the sandwich bot could end up dropping dollars if it purchases a token anticipating the value to increase, just for it to fall in its place.

#### 3. **Ethical Worries**

You can find ongoing discussion regarding the ethics of sandwich bots. Many from the DeFi community watch sandwich assaults as predatory, as they exploit consumers’ trades and enhance the cost of buying and selling on decentralized exchanges. When sandwich bots operate inside the policies of your blockchain, they're able to have adverse impacts on market fairness and liquidity.

#### 4. **Blockchain-Certain Limits**

Distinct blockchains have various amounts of resistance to MEV procedures like sandwiching. On networks like **Solana** or **copyright Intelligent Chain (BSC)**, the composition with the mempool and block finalization may perhaps help it become more difficult for sandwich bots to execute their technique proficiently. Comprehending the specialized architecture with the blockchain is crucial when establishing a sandwich bot.

---

### Countermeasures to Sandwich Bots

As sandwich bots improve in level of popularity, lots of DeFi protocols and people are searching for approaches to shield on their own from these tactics. Here are several typical countermeasures:

#### 1. **Slippage Tolerance Configurations**

Most DEXs enable users to established a **slippage tolerance**, which restrictions the appropriate price variation when executing a trade. By cutting down the slippage front run bot bsc tolerance, people can secure them selves from sandwich assaults. However, setting slippage tolerance too low might lead to the trade failing to execute.

#### 2. **Flashbots and Private Transactions**

Some networks, such as Ethereum, offer providers like **Flashbots** that enable people to send out non-public transactions on to miners or validators, bypassing the public mempool. This stops sandwich bots from detecting and front-operating the transaction.

#### 3. **Anti-MEV Protocols**

Several DeFi jobs are developing protocols meant to cut down or reduce the impression of MEV, which include sandwich assaults. These protocols purpose to help make transaction buying additional equitable and decrease the options for front-operating bots.

---

### Summary

**Sandwich bots** are a robust tool inside the MEV landscape, enabling traders To maximise profits by exploiting value slippage due to substantial transactions on decentralized exchanges. Though these bots can be really successful, Additionally they elevate ethical considerations and existing major threats because of Competitors and sector volatility.

As the DeFi space proceeds to evolve, both traders and builders must equilibrium the likely rewards of using sandwich bots While using the pitfalls and broader implications for your ecosystem. Whether or not seen as a classy buying and selling Software or a predatory tactic, sandwich bots remain a critical Section of the MEV discussion, driving innovation and discussion inside the copyright Group.

Report this page